What is Minecraft?
Minecraft is a creative sandbox game developed by Mojang Studios and released in 2011. The game consists of two modes – Creative Mode and Survival Mode. In Creative Mode, players have unlimited resources and can build whatever they wish using blocks of various materials from wood to stone. In Survival Mode, players have limited resources, must craft tools such as pickaxes, and must survive against monsters. Players are also able to explore the expansive world in both modes.

Discovering Advanced Features of the Game
Discovering the advanced features of Minecraft can add an additional layer of fun for experienced players. For instance, players can build a Nether portal to travel between their world and the Nether, a fiery realm populated with dangerous mobs. Players can also craft enchanted items that have special abilities or effects, such as increased strength or damage resistance. Additionally, players can create custom maps and resource packs to customize their game experience even further.
